Dog drove van through coffee shop window

Published: Nov. 20, 2008 at 5:50 PM

ST. JAMES, N.Y., Nov. 20 (UPI) -- A St. James, N.Y., man said his dog was behind the wheel when his van crashed through the window of a coffee shop in the town.

Bryan Maher said he had left his dog -- appropriately named Bentley -- inside the van with the engine running to allow the heater to function while Maher was inside the Cool Beanz coffee shop performing at an open mike night, the New York Post reported Thursday.

Maher theorized Bentley saw him through the van's windows and began "pawing the glass, as dogs will do. He inadvertently hit the shift lever into neutral."

The van rolled down an incline and crashed through a window into the coffee shop.

"There was Bentley sitting behind the window like he was saying, 'Here I am!' He was as happy as can be," Maher said.

No one was injured in the crash.

As for punishing the driving pooch, Maher joked: "He's definitely going to lose his license."
